WEATHER FORECAST.
The Government Meteorologist (Rev D. C. Bates) telegraphed this afternoon as follows : The indications are for southeasterly winds moderate to strong with westoral tendency and squally at times. The weathef will prove cold and showery. Barometer unsteady.
